šŸ–ļø Retirement Isn’t Just About a Number

Many people think retirement planning is only about reaching a certain dollar amount. In reality, it’s about building the life you want after your working years.

Income planning, healthcare costs, taxes, inflation, travel goals, family priorities, and flexibility all matter.

A successful retirement isn’t defined only by net worth — it’s defined by confidence and freedom.

A recent New York Times story describes how a retired attorney lost nearly his entire retirement to a highly sophisticated scam.

The criminals impersonated financial institutions and government agencies, created urgency, and convinced him to move his own money.

A few reminders worth keeping in mind:

• No legitimate institution will ask you to move money ā€œfor safekeeping.ā€
• Urgent requests involving money are a major red flag.
• Requests involving secrecy are another.
